Description Peter Lewis 2008-07-21 13:39:43 UTC
Version:           2.0.98 (using KDE 4.0.98)
Installed from:    Ubuntu Packages
OS:                Linux

If I click a torrent file in konqueror, it starts KGet, and begins to download the data, storing the .torrent file in /var/tmp/kdecache-user/krun/.

Later, if I restart while the downloading is not finished, the .torrent file has disappeared from /var/tmp/... and kget just sits there with the download in the "stopped" state. Since the torrent file is no longer present, kget doesn't know where to get the rest of the data from.

Comment 8 Lukas Appelhans 2008-07-21 23:56:12 UTC
SVN commit 836213 by lappelhans:

Append a "%U"-parameter to kget.desktop-file to make it working with konqueror

BUG:167136


 M  +1 -1      kget.desktop
